Superior Arc Performance

The XMT 350 is famous for its smooth, stable arc. With Infinite Arc Control, you can fine-tune the arc characteristics in Stick and MIG modes to suit your specific application and personal preference. For TIG welders, the Lift-Arc feature allows for arc starting without the use of high frequency, minimizing the risk of interference with sensitive electronics nearby. The Adaptive Hot Start for Stick welding automatically increases output amperage at the start of a weld if necessary, preventing electrode sticking and ensuring a clean start every time.

Digital Control for Quality Results

Quality control is easier than ever with the S-74D wire feeder. The digital display provides clear, accurate readings of your voltage and wire speed, allowing you to dial in your settings according to the Welding Procedure Specification (WPS). This eliminates the "guess and check" method often associated with analog dials, saving you time and materials. The feeder is designed to deliver smooth, consistent wire feeding, which is critical for producing high-quality welds and reducing spatter.

The XMT 350 features Auto-Line technology, allowing it to accept any input voltage from 208V to 575V, single or three-phase, without manual linking.

Yes, this package includes a Bernard Q-Gun MIG gun, along with the necessary drive rolls and consumables to get started.

Yes, the XMT 350 CC/CV is capable of DC TIG welding and features Lift-Arc starting. However, a TIG torch and remote control would need to be purchased separately as the package is set up primarily for MIG.

The S-74D included in this package is the 'Digital' model, which features digital meters for voltage and wire speed, offering more precise control compared to the standard analog (S-74S) model.

Yes, this is a 'MIGRunner' package, which means it comes pre-assembled with the MIGRunner Cart that holds the power source, feeder, and gas cylinder.

The XMT 350 is rated at 350 Amps at 60% duty cycle, making it suitable for heavy industrial applications.

Yes, the XMT 350 is capable of Air Carbon Arc Gouging with carbons up to 5/16 inch (7.9 mm) in diameter.

The package typically includes reversible drive rolls for .035 inch and .045 inch solid wires.
